Back Pain
One of the most common health problems with 50-80% of adults experiencing it anytime leading to loss of quality of life. Most common cause is mechanical strain to the back which resolves with conservative measures in 90% of them. Other than sciatica, there are many pain sensitive structures in the spine like facet joints, muscles, ligaments & bones. Patients unresponsive to medications can undergo minimally invasive procedures like epidural injections, facet joint radiofrequency ablation, peripheral muscle plane blocks, sacroiliac joint injections, epidurolysis added with physiotherapy gives considerable relief to patients before considering for surgery. Persistent post spine surgery pain can also be treated by minimally invasive procedures depending on the cause. Resistant cases with radiculopathy can be treated with spinal cord stimulation.

Neck Pain
Commonly referred to as cervical spondylosis, neck pain is most commonly due to improper posture during working conditions over a prolonged period of time. The other causes being disc compressing over the nerves. Neck pain due to disc prolapse can be treated with epidural injections and facet joint pains with radiofrequency ablation. Shoulder pain can also radiate and present as neck pain. Proper posturing and physiotherapy is also important.

Shoulder Pain - Frozen Shoulder
One of the common joint issues particularly in diabetics is shoulder pain, commonly called frozen or periarthritis shoulder. Shoulder is a very mobile joint but in diabetics the ligaments become stiff and the joint movements become painful. Physiotherapy being the mainstay of treatment, is disabled due to pain. Ultrasound guided dynamic shoulder examination helps to pinpoint the problem in the joint with simultaneous intervention. Intra-articular injections, regenerative therapy for tendinopathy and muscle tears, radiofrequency ablation for the joint help to decrease pain, increase the range of movement and thus facilitate physiotherapy to normalize the joint.

Knee Pain
Most common joint involved in geriatric age group is knee joint. Osteoarthritis knee being the most common condition caused due to age related degenerative changes. Weight reduction, quadriceps strengthening exercises help in the initial stages. Early osteoarthritis can be treated with regenerative therapy and viscoelastic supplements added with physiotherapy. Patients not willing for surgery, high risk for surgery or have post knee replacement pain can be treated with radiofrequency ablation.
Ligament injuries are the next common cause of knee pain mostly seen in young individuals following trauma. Complete tears need surgery while partial tears are amendable to regenerative therapy and physiotherapy.

Cancer Pain
Pain in cancer patients can be due to the disease itself or the treatment undergone. About 90% of patients with cancer experience pain and nearly in 60-80% of cases it is of moderate to severe intensity. Treatment of pain particularly in cancer patients is multidimensional including psychological, functional and emotional components. Narcotic medications remain the mainstay. Nerve blocks including sympathetic blocks provide symptomatic relief. Refractory cases can be treated with intrathecal morphine pumps.

Facial Pain – Trigeminal Neuralgia
Trigeminal neuralgia is sudden episodic shooting type of pain in one or more of the territories of face supplied by trigeminal nerve. Most common cause is neurovascular conflict which is amendable to surgery. Patients not willing for surgery or are high risk for surgery and in patients where there is no neurovascular conflict radiofrequency ablation of the nerve is a safer alternative. It is a percutaneous and a day care procedure done under local anaesthesia or mild sedation.

Musculoskeletal Pain / Sports Injuries
Epicondylitis (tennis elbow & golfer’s elbow) is pain and tenderness in the elbow. Ultrasound guided steroid or regenerative therapy gives promising results in patients unresponsive to medical management and physiotherapy.
Plantar fasciitis is pain in the foot particularly in the heel part, most commonly seen in diabetics. Regenerative therapy has good results in patients unresponsive to medications.

Postherpetic Neuralgia
Post herpetic neuralgia is pain in the dermatomal area of herpes zoster, mostly self-limiting and cured with neuroopathic medications. Patients unresponsive to medications can be treated with nerve blocks, epidural injections, dorsal root ganglion block and radiofrequency ablation for prolonged relief.

Myofascial Pain Syndromes
Fibromyalgia is a myofascial pain syndrome where patient experiences pain and tenderness all over the body. Medical management and cognitive behavioural therapy are the mainstay of treatment. Patients unresponsive to these treatments can be treated with dry needling, muscle plane and nerve blocks.

Palliative Care
Palliative care or end of life care helps to provide comfortable and pain free life in patients with end stage diseases like metastatic cancer, heart failure, respiratory failure and disabled geriatric patient. It is a multifaceted approach taking care of patient’s medical condition, psychological, emotional and even nutritional support with physiotherapy and rehabilitation.

Neuropathic Pain
Neuropathic pain is caused by nervous system dysfunction. Commonly seen being
- Diabetic neuropathy
- Postherpetic neuralgia
- Meralgia paresthetica
- Trigeminal neuralgia
- Phantom limb pain
- Complex regional pain syndrome
All the above conditions can be treated with percutaneous interventions when unresponsive to medical management. These blocks are followed by radiofrequency ablation for prolonged pain relief.

Chronic Abdominal And Pelvic Pain
Neuropathic pain can manifest as chronic abdominal pain, commonly seen being ilioinguinal and iliohypogastric nerve neuralgias.
Chronic pelvic pain is seen most commonly in females, causes being recurrent urinary tract infections, endometriosis, pudendal nerve entrapment.
These conditions can be treated with simple nerve blocks.
